Melt butter in a sauce pan. Stir in flour to form a
paste. Add white sugar, brown sugar and water; bring
to a boil. Reduce temperature, and simmer 5 minutes.
Meanwhile, place the bottom crust in your pan. Fill
with apples, mounded slightly. Cover with a lattice
work crust. Gently pour the sugar and butter liquid
over the crust. Pour slowly so that it does not run
off.
Bake 15 minutes at 425 degrees F (220 degrees C).
Reduce the temperature to 350 degrees F (175 degrees
C), and continue baking for 35 to 45 minutes.
